Keres Pueblo Language (Keresan, Queresan, Queres) The languages spoken by the Pueblo people of Acoma, Cochiti, Laguna, San Felipe, Santa Ana, Santo Domingo, and Zia Pueblos are so closely related that linguists usually consider them dialects of a single language, known as Keres or Keresan. The Laguna Pueblo (Western Keres: Kawaika [kwjk]) is a federally recognized tribe of Native American Pueblo people in west-central New Mexico, near the city of Albuquerque, in the United States.Part of the Laguna territory is included in the Albuquerque metropolitan area, chiefly around Laguna's Route 66 Resort and Casino. Leslie Marmon Silko, (born March 5, 1948, Albuquerque, New Mexico, U.S.), Native American poet and novelist whose work often centres on the dissonance between American Indian and white cultures. Pueblo Indians "Pueblo Indians" is the generic label for American Indian groups of the Southwest who are descended from the Anasazi peoples who inhabited the American Southwest continuously from the eighth century a.d. Laguna is the best known of all the pueblos to the traveler, as the main line of the Santa F Railroad, until very recently, passed directly through the lower edge of the town, and a full view of the entire pueblo was afforded to the passengers. Languages of the Keresan branch of the Hokan-Siouan linguistic stock also are limited to Pueblo peopleWestern Keresan, spoken at Acoma and Laguna, and Eastern Keresan, at San Felipe, Santa Ana, Sia, Cochiti, and Santo Domingo.
